Cash Machine Blown Out Of Wall By Raiders

Masked men have used a gas canister in an attempt to blow a bank cash machine out of the wall.

Staff at an Asda store in Astley Bridge, Bolton, heard a loud bang and witnessed four men getting into an Audi estate and making their escape, just after 4.20am on Saturday morning.

They went to investigate and saw the cash machine was left hanging from the wall of the store in Hill View Road.

The wreckage was photographed by a passer-by, showing wires and components within the wall cavity.

Police found the men used a gas canister to blow the ATM out of the wall but failed to take it away from the scene,

It is not known how much money the machine contained at the time.

A number of nearby flats were evacuated while detectives examined the canister left at the scene.

The cordon was later lifted and people allowed to return to their homes.

CCTV footage showed the four suspects, who were all wearing face coverings or balaclavas, driving off in a blue Audi A4 estate with the registration plate AV62 BBZ.

It is believed they fled in the direction of Mossbank Way.

Police want to hear from anyone who has seen this car or saw anyone acting suspiciously in the area.

Anyone with information is asked to call police on 101 or Crimestoppers on 0800 555 111.
